'''''Manhunt 2''''' is an action/adventure video game developed by Rockstar Games and the sequel to 2003's ''Manhunt''. The game was released in North America for the PlayStation 2, PlayStation Portable, and Wii on October 29, 2007. Originally scheduled for release in July, it was suspended by Take-Two due to a rating rejection in the United Kingdom, Italy and Ireland and an AO rating in the United States. Rockstar eventually submitted a modified version of the game, which was re-rated with an M by the ESRB and allowed for an October 29 release date in North America.
